Synopsis
The global market for People Counting System was estimated to be worth US$ 852 million in 2024 and is forecast to a readjusted size of US$ 1337 million by 2031 with a CAGR of 6.9% during the forecast period 2025-2031.
A People Counting System is an electronic device that is used to measure the number of people traversing a certain passage or entrance. Examples include simple manual clickers, infrared beams, thermal imaging systems, WiFi trackers and video counters using advanced machine learning algorithms. They are commonly used by retail establishments to judge the effectiveness of marketing campaigns, building design and layout, and the popularity of particular brands.
The major players in the people counting system market include ShopperTrak, RetailNext, Brickstream, DILAX Intelcom GmbH, IRIS-GmbH, Eurotech S.p.A., InfraRed Integrated Systems, Axiomatic Technology, Hikvision and Axis Communication AB, the top 10 players got about 40% market shares.
The main market drivers include the following:
1. Digital transformation and precision marketing demands in the retail industry
Data-driven decision-making: As competition in brick-and-mortar businesses intensifies, retailers need to optimize operational strategies through accurate customer flow data analysis. For example, shopping malls and chain stores deploy people counting systems to monitor customer movement, dwell time, and conversion rates in real time, enabling them to adjust merchandise displays, optimize staffing, and develop personalized marketing plans.
Technology Empowerment: Deep learning-based AI algorithms (such as YOLO and Faster R-CNN) achieve high-accuracy (over 98%) real-time customer flow counting and trajectory tracking, supporting the generation of statistical reports by department, time period, and other metrics. This contactless management approach avoids disruption to normal operations while providing stores with dynamic monitoring and emergency headcounting capabilities.
Expanding Application Scenarios: Beyond traditional retail, emerging scenarios such as unmanned convenience stores and smart scenic spots are also leveraging customer flow counting systems to optimize resources and provide safety alerts. For example, scenic spots use real-time crowd monitoring to prevent congestion and enhance the visitor experience.
2. Public safety and regulatory mandates
Policy compliance requirements: At the national level, the 14th Five-Year Plan for National Informatization and the Outline for the Construction of Digital China explicitly mandate the improvement of basic population information databases and the promotion of real-time monitoring and intelligent analysis of population data. At the local level, for example, Xinjiang's Regulations on the Protection of Women's Rights and Interests stipulate that the ratio of female to male restrooms in crowded places must be at least 2:1, directly driving the intelligent transformation of public facilities.
Security monitoring needs: In high-density environments like transportation hubs (such as subways and airports) and commercial complexes, people counting systems have become a crucial component of security monitoring. For example, deploying AI-driven dynamic crowd recognition solutions can monitor anomalies in real time and trigger alerts, improving safety management in public spaces.
Data privacy protection: Privacy regulations (such as the Personal Information Protection Law) impose stricter requirements on system design, driving enterprises to adopt privacy-preserving computing technologies such as federated learning to achieve data compliance and secure sharing in sensitive scenarios (such as medical institutions and educational settings).
3. AI Technology Advances and Cost Reductions
Algorithm Optimization: Breakthroughs in computer vision and deep learning algorithms (such as CNN) have significantly improved the recognition accuracy of people counting systems and significantly reduced false alarm rates. The error rate of multimodal perception systems (integrating thermal imaging, millimeter-wave radar, and video analysis) has dropped to below 0.5%, a 40% improvement over traditional technologies.
Hardware Cost Reduction: The computing power density of domestic AI acceleration chips is increasing by 35% annually, and the cost is expected to be 60% lower than imported products by 2028. Edge computing and cloud platforms collaborate to optimize paths, achieving efficient localized processing and further reducing the overall cost of system deployment.
Expanding Application Scenarios: The penetration rate of AI-driven dynamic people recognition solutions in scenarios such as transportation hubs and commercial complexes has significantly increased, and is expected to account for over 70% of the market share by 2030. Furthermore, lightweight deployment and multi-system collaboration have become key technological breakthroughs, driving the industry's evolution from single-function devices to intelligent decision-making support systems.
The market growth of people counting systems is primarily driven by three factors: the digital transformation of the retail industry, the mandatory push of public safety policies, and the advancement and cost reduction of AI technology. In the future, with the deepening of technological integration and scenario innovation, the industry will show a trend of parallel scale growth and intelligent upgrading.
